Michelin CrossClimate 2 Tire. Your family’s safety tomorrow depends on the tires you choose today. Michelin CrossClimate 2 is the peerless year-round performance tire — Michelin’s most advanced and most versatile passenger tire in more than two decades. Innovations in tread compound and design enable CrossClimate2 to deliver unmatched year-round performance in unexpected weather conditions ― an improved combination that’s never been seen before in a passenger or crossover tire for North America. Improving the industry-leading record of its predecessor, the Michelin CrossClimate+: CC+ earned top scores against all other “performance all-season” tires by one independent testing agency (Consumer Reports, Nov. 2019, test results for “Performance all season tires”). CC+ also ranked “most recommended” by another independent firm (TireRack.com, consumer ratings for “Grand Touring All-Season” category). Michelin CrossClimate 2 grips to the last stop for drivers who want to get out there safely year-round and confidently in all conditions. Michelin CrossClimate 2 delivers unmatched gripping performance in the rain, even when worn. And let’s face it, everyone is driving on worn tires. RAIN. “Grips to the last stop,” because even in wet conditions, the worn Michelin CrossClimate 2 beats Goodyear Assurance WeatherReady, a leading competitor, by more than 50 feet in wet-stopping tests from 50 mph. And among four leading competitors, CrossClimate 2 stopped even as the others were still going 24 mph or more. Stopping first matters even in fair weather: Michelin CrossClimate 2 stops up to 16 feet shorter (more than one full car length!) on dry pavement than four leading competitors ― so you can keep your cool even when traffic heats up. SNOW. Extend your safe-driving confidence year-round, across the seasons: With a “3-peak mountain snowflake rating,” even when worn Michelin CrossClimate 2 delivers up to 31% better traction in the snow than four leading all-season competitors. Real-road testing shows the incomparable Michelin CrossClimate 2 rolls safely and wears longer than leading competitors ― it’s not even close. Michelin CrossClimate 2 is the first of its kind, delivering unsurpassed performance across all seasons and without compromising treadwear. Michelin CrossClimate 2 consistently delivers up to one year of additional wear, compared with four leading competitors — that’s more than 15,000 miles of year-round safe driving and safe stopping (based on U.S. DoT, 13,500 average annual miles per driver). Michelin CrossClimate 2 lasts 11–23% longer than the other leading all-season tires from the largest competitors (Continental CrossContact LX25 & PureContact LS; Goodyear Assurance WeatherReady; and Bridgestone Turanza QuietTrack). Michelin’s innovative combination of rubber compound and directional tread design on Cross Climate 2 solves dealers’ concerns about treadwear (mileage or longevity), noise and servicing.

Directional V-formation tread design optimizes rain and snow traction while improving dry handling and long wear without compromise. Other “all-season” tires can deliver one of these performances, but not all. Wear: V-formation and 3D-SipeLock in the tread design distribute forces evenly for long wear while also delivering maximum grip and sporty handling in dry conditions. Noise: You can’t hear a difference! Michelin used PIANO Noise Reduction Tuning to design a tread with blocks and angles that cancel out “harmonic” road noise and create ideal amplitude for the contact patch ― as quiet or better than Goodyear Assurance WeatherReady and Bridgestone Quiet Track, based on internal test results. Servicing: V-formation presents clear directional cue for intuitive installation; tested to deliver even, long wear that meets the warranty promise with periodic front-to-back rotations.
